Witryna11 sty 2024 · sqrt () function is an inbuilt function in Python programming language that returns the square root of any number. Syntax: math.sqrt (x) Parameter: x is any … WitrynaOutput of math.sqrt () is float data type. We can use type () to get the data type. import math x=math.sqrt (25) print (x) # 5.0 print (type (x)) # . We can use int …

Witryna>>> import math >>> math. sqrt (9) 3.0. 9 is a perfect square, so we got the exact answer, 3. But suppose we computed the square root of a number that isn’t a perfect square ... >>> math. sqrt (8) 2.82842712475.
